python小学生作品
时间: 2023-10-29 20:56:35 浏览: 44
Python小学生作品有很多种,以下是一些常见的例子:
1. 猜数字游戏:学生可以编写一个程序,让电脑随机生成一个数字,然后让玩家猜这个数字是多少,直到猜中为止。
2. 计算器:学生可以编写一个简单的计算器程序,可以实现基本的加减乘除运算,并可以接受用户输入。
3. 打印九九乘法表:学生可以编写一个程序,打印出九九乘法表,让用户选择打印的行数。
4. 石头剪刀布游戏:学生可以编写一个与电脑对战的石头剪刀布游戏,根据用户的输入和电脑的随机选择决定胜负。
5. 简单的自动回复机器人:学生可以编写一个简单的聊天机器人程序,可以回答一些常见问题或进行简单的对话。
这些都是一些简单的例子,适合小学生入门练习。当然,还有许多其他有趣的项目可以尝试,这只是其中的一部分。希望对你有所帮助!
相关问题
python小学生项目
你好!如果你想寻找适合小学生的 Python 项目,我有几个推荐给你:
1. 画图程序:让学生用 Python 的 turtle 模块来绘制各种图形,如正方形、三角形和五角星等。这个项目可以帮助他们学习基本的图形和编程概念。
2. 猜数字游戏:让学生编写一个猜数字的游戏,程序会随机生成一个数字,然后学生通过输入猜测的数字,来与程序进行互动。这个项目可以帮助他们练习输入输出和条件判断等基本概念。
3. 单词游戏:让学生编写一个单词游戏,程序会从一个单词列表中随机选择一个单词,然后学生需要猜测这个单词是什么。可以添加一些提示功能,让学生更好地猜测单词。这个项目可以帮助他们学习字符串处理和循环等概念。
4. 计算器:让学生编写一个简单的计算器程序,可以进行基本的加减乘除运算。可以扩展功能,让学生可以输入多个数进行计算,或者添加其他运算符。这个项目可以帮助他们练习函数和数学运算等基本知识。
这些项目都是比较适合小学生的 Python 初学者,希望对你有帮助!如果你还有其他问题,可以继续提问。
python小学生游戏编程
Python小学生游戏编程是一种基于Python编程语言的游戏编程,旨在通过编写简单的游戏来学习Python编程。下面是一个简单的Python小学生游戏编程的例子:
```python
# 导入pygamezero模块
import pgzrun
import random
# 设置游戏窗口大小
WIDTH = 400
HEIGHT = 400
# 定义小方块的大小
CELL_SIZE = 100
# 定义小方块的颜色
CELL_COLOR = (255, 255, 255)
# 定义小方块的数量
CELL_NUM = 4
# 定义小方块的列表
cells = []
# 初始化小方块列表
for i in range(CELL_NUM):
row = []
for j in range(CELL_NUM):
cell = Rect(j * CELL_SIZE, i * CELL_SIZE, CELL_SIZE, CELL_SIZE)
row.append(cell)
cells.append(row)
# 定义随机打乱小方块的函数
def shuffle_cells():
for i in range(CELL_NUM):
for j in range(CELL_NUM):
x = random.randint(0, CELL_NUM - 1)
y = random.randint(0, CELL_NUM - 1)
cells[i][j], cells[x][y] = cells[x][y], cells[i][j]
# 定义绘制小方块的函数
def draw_cells():
for i in range(CELL_NUM):
for j in range(CELL_NUM):
screen.draw.filled_rect(cells[i][j], CELL_COLOR)
# 定义游戏开始时的函数
def game_start():
shuffle_cells()
# 定义游戏结束时的函数
def game_over():
pass
# 定义游戏更新时的函数
def game_update():
pass
# 定义游戏绘制时的函数
def game_draw():
draw_cells()
# 启动游戏
pgzrun.go()
```
此代码演示了一个简单的拼图游戏,其中包括随机打乱小方块、绘制小方块等功能。你可以根据自己的需求和兴趣,编写更加复杂的游戏。